This incident happened in 2003 when I was about 23 years old. It all started one day when I came down the stairs from my bedroom early one morning and had my sister ask me if I had left the side French doors open. I remember saying no and thinking nothing of it. My sister on the other hand was getting a little freaked out because this had been reoccurring for the last two weeks and she said nothing about it to us. She just ended up putting a chair in front of the doors and that seemed to do the trick. Keep in mind these French doors come with two locks, one on the top of the door that locks into the frame and another which connects both doors together.

It was not for about 1 month after the French door incident when we figured out what had possibly happened. You see, one night I came home from a trip and walked in through the front door only to see my family all sitting on the couches with a weird look on there faces. I honestly thought something bad had happened and I was prepared for the worse. My mother told me to sit down and that they needed to tell me something. I sat down. That's when they told me that my sister had just seen a ghost. My heart stopped and I was speechless. They went on to tell me that my sister had heard my nephew screaming on the top of his lungs. She then ran into his playroom and saw a lady leaving through the other door in the bedroom. My sister only saw the back of a long red dress and a ladies arm as it left through the door. My sister thought it was my mom and called for her then proceeded to follow her out the door. But when my sister exited the playroom she saw nothing. A few minutes later after consoling my nephew, she went into my mom's bedroom only to find my mom laying down watching TV. My sister then asked my mom if she had been in the playroom and my mom said no. That's when my sister knew it was a ghost she had just seen in the bedroom and that's why my 2 yr old nephew was screaming and crying.

When I heard that, all of these things went through my head and I thought back on all of the weird incidents which had happened to me around the same time. Such as, my TV turning off in the middle of the night, at that time I thought nothing of it. I just figured I had rolled on the remote while sleeping. Also, I do remember seeing those French doors always open in the morning. It could be my mind playing tricks on me or it could have been related to the ghost.

That's not the end of it. You see, I'm real big on ghost stories and watching/reading stories of ghost hauntings. I remembered watching an episode on unsolved mysteries and how antique furniture and personal items can have the previous owner attached to it spiritually. Anyways, after a few days after this incident, I wanted to know who this ghost was and why she was here. I asked everyone in my house if they had been to the cemetery lately or if they had purchased anything from a yard sale? Everyone said no. But that was not the truth. A week later we all found out that my mother indeed had purchased an item a yard sale. Of all things, she purchased a crucifix. She did not want to tell me because she knew we would all be mad. The only reason I found out is because she told my dad and he had told me only because he knew why the ghost had came. He also knew that I was going crazy on finding out the truth and also that I refused to sleep in the house anymore. I had gone to stay with my girlfriend. Call me a *****, but I felt scarred to sleep in my room upstairs by myself knowing there was a ghost. So back to the crucifix, out of all places to hang it, she chose to hang it on our FRONT DOOR! After hearing that, I remember being furious. My mom, I love her to death but she is so stubborn. She did not ever admit that by her hanging that crucifix on the door, is what caused this ghost. It was like her opening our door to our house for that spirit, literally.

But wait, it gets better. I ended up asking my mom what house did she buy it from and she had said it was my other sister's neighbor from across the street. I called my sister and asked her about the neighbor, she said that she had passed away about three months ago prior to our very first incident and I guess her children must have been selling her things at the yard sale. When I heard that, my sister and I both knew it had to have been her. Well anyways, we ended up calling my sisters priest and he came over and blessed our house. We have had no encounters or incidents from that day on. It was a very scary story back than, but now I enjoy sharing it with people because it just goes to show how little incidents and stories came together like a puzzle and I'm glad that I figured out what it was and why it was there.
